Australia to re-test folding fin rockets aboard Tiger

29th April 2009 - 12:22 GMT | by in Canberra

RSS

The Australian Defence Materiel Organisation (DMO) has confirmed it will carry out additional live fire clearance tests for the operation of 2.75 inch folding fin rockets from its Australian Aerospace – Eurocopter Tiger armed reconnaissance helicopters because of concerns about efflux spread patterns.

DMO’s head of helicopter programmes Major General Tony Fraser confirms that “the rockets have an issue. We have not yet completely resolved the rocket issue. We are not satisfied with the efflux out of the rocket and some work has been done to reduce that. “
